SYSTEM DESCRIPTION

3M Speedglas 9100 Series Welding Shields help protect the
wearer's eyes and face from sparks/spatter, harmful ultra-
violet radiation (UV) and infra-red radiation (IR) resulting
from certain arc/gas welding processes. The 9100 Series
Welding Shields are designed to be used only with 3M
Speedglas 9100 Welding Filters and Protection Plates. 3M
Speedglas 9100 Air Welding Shield also protects against
certain airborne contaminants when used with an approved
air delivery unit.

LIMITATIONS OF USE

Only use with original 3M Speedglas Spare Parts and
Accessories listed in the reference leaflet and within the
usage conditions given in the technical specifications.
The use of substitute components, decals, paint or other
modifications not specified in these user instructions
might seriously impair protection and may invalidate
claims under the warranty or cause the product to
be noncompliant with protection classifications and
approvals.
Eye
protectors
worn
over
spectacles may transmit impacts thus creating a hazard
to the wearer.
3M Speedglas Welding Shields are not designed for
overhead welding/cutting operations when there is a risk
of burns from falling molten metal.
The SideWindows should be covered with the cover
plates in situations when other welders are working
beside you and in situations where reflected light can
pass through the SideWindows (see fig G:1)
Materials which may come into contact with the wearer's
skin are not known to cause allergic reactions to the
majority of individuals. These products do not contain
components made from natural rubber latex.
3M™SPEEDGLAS™ 9100 AIR
WELDING SHIELD
Do not use for respiratory protection against unknown
atmospheric contaminants or when concentrations of
contaminants are unknown or immediately dangerous to
life or health (IDLH).
Do not use in atmospheres containing less than 19.5%
oxygen (3M definition. Individual countries may apply
their own limits on oxygen deficiency. Seek advice if in
doubt). Do not use these products in oxygen or oxygen-
enriched atmospheres.
Leave the contaminated area immediately if any part of
the system becomes damaged, airflow into the headtop
decreases or stops, breathing becomes difficult,
dizziness or other distress occurs, you smell or taste
contaminants or irritation occurs.
High winds above 2m/s, or very high work rates (where
the pressure within the headtop can become negative)
can reduce protection. Adjust equipment as appropriate or
consider an alternative form of respiratory protective device.
Users should be clean-shaven where the respirator's
face seal comes into contact with the face.
Respiratory filters shall only be fitted to the turbo unit and
not directly to the helmet/hood.
